Handover: tracing on the Ostrel services

For review context: I wired request tracing across the Ostrel microservices using propagated correlation headers; every hop now emits spans to the shared collector. Sampling is 10% in production, 100% elsewhere. Nothing custom in the gateway beyond header injection. The collector and sampling behaviour are driven entirely by the values that follow.

config for bahop-baduf:
[kasion]
team = lamath
access_code = ac_d807e5
host = kasion.paliqcloud.corp
port = 4000
owner = julix.tamvan
peer = frair.qorvelsoft.local

Ticket: Fire-drill roll call — Merrowgate Depot, night shift. Drill scheduled for 02:15; alarms will sound on all floors including the plant room. Night supervisors must sweep their zones, close doors behind them, and report numbers at the yard muster point by the fuel store. Do not use the goods lift during the drill. Anyone unaccounted for after ten minutes must be reported to the duty warden immediately. To re-enter the building after the all-clear, wardens should use the pass below at the yard door.

door code, tajof-kageg: bdg-QVDCE-3

Subject: DR drill this Friday — Brinefeed compaction

Hi new folks! Friday we're running a disaster-recovery drill on Brinefeed, our message queue. We'll pause log compaction, fail over to the standby cluster, and confirm compacted segments replay cleanly. Just watch the dashboards unless pinged. If the standby's config vault is sealed, unseal it with the passphrase below.

unlock words, fawig-bagef: olidor-holir-istox-holath-tamys-quenion-giliel

Bucketeer assigns users to experiment variants for the Larkwell platform. Assignments are deterministic: hash of user ID plus experiment salt. Do not restart mid-ramp; in-flight assignments cache for 15 minutes and a restart can skew exposure counts. If variant skew exceeds 2%, pause the affected experiment via the admin CLI before touching the service. Logs go to the shared Quillstack sink. Before any deploy, verify staging parity. The production configuration values currently in effect are listed below.

config for yajep-bahif:
QUENIX_HOST=quenix.tolvaqlabs.internal
QUENIX_PORT=6379